Jerry Blavat, Philly DJ icon, dies at 82

Jerry Blavat, the legendary Philly DJ with a loyal fan base that he entertained for decades,  has died. 

Known as the Boss with the Hot Sauce and the Geator with the Heater, he was 82.

He passed away at 3:45 a.m. Friday at hospice at Jefferson-Methodist Hospital from the effects of myasthenia gravis and related health issues, according to a statement released by his family Friday. Blavat was recently suffering from medical issues related to a shoulder injury and had to cancel an upcoming show at the Kimmel Cultural Campus due to his health, according to his website.

“Jerry proudly said, ‘Life is precious, and I am happy. And when I am happy, I want the world to be happy,'” the statement from the Blavat family said. “So he lived life to the fullest and enjoyed sharing life with all of you.
